The Vertical Statement: Unveiling the Elegance and Efficiency of a Chimney Glass Hood

In the evolving paradigm of modern home design, the kitchen has transcended its traditional confines to become the undisputed heart and soul of the residence. It functions not just as a space for culinary creation, but as a vibrant social hub, a family gathering point, and a powerful reflection of a homeowner's sophisticated taste and commitment to both form and function.1 In this multi-faceted role, every design element, from custom cabinetry to state-of-the-art appliances, is meticulously chosen for its ability to contribute equally to pragmatic utility and captivating visual allure. Among these essential components, the range hood has undergone a remarkable transformation. It has transcended its origins as a utilitarian necessity to become a pivotal design statement, and at the forefront of this revolution of vertical elegance is the chimney glass hood. This exquisite fixture masterfully blends powerful ventilation with an unmatched sense of contemporary grace, making it an indispensable choice for those who desire both efficiency and a truly magnificent, architectural focal point in their kitchen.

For many years, kitchen hoods were largely characterized by their bulky, often heavy metallic forms, fulfilling their crucial function but frequently dominating the wall space above the cooking area with an uninspired presence.2 The advent of the chimney glass hood, however, has completely revolutionized this perception. Its defining characteristic – a meticulously crafted body featuring a vertical "chimney" section often made of stainless steel, culminating in a striking canopy of sleek, often tempered glass – instantly injects an unparalleled sense of sophistication, lightness, and modern elegance into the kitchen space. The inherent transparency or subtle translucence of the glass canopy is its pivotal advantage; it allows light to pass through unimpeded, effectively mitigating the visual weight and mass that traditional, solid hoods can impose. This creates an immediate and profound impression of increased openness, airiness, and spaciousness, a particularly prized attribute in today's prevalent open-plan living environments where preserving sightlines and maintaining visual harmony is crucial. Furthermore, the subtle reflectivity of glass, combined with the crisp lines of the chimney, contributes significantly, gracefully bouncing ambient and task lighting around the room, thereby enhancing its overall brightness and inviting ambiance without overwhelming the wall or the cooktop area.

Beyond its captivating visual allure, the fundamental role of any kitchen hood remains the efficient and effective removal of smoke, steam, grease, and cooking odors from the ambient air. A chimney glass hood is engineered to excel in this core function, typically housing robust, high-performance motors and sophisticated, multi-layered filtration systems that collectively ensure a clean, healthy, and exceptionally pleasant cooking environment. The design of a chimney hood often allows for more powerful ventilation due to the direct vertical exhaust path. These advanced hoods commonly feature multi-speed fans, providing precise and granular control over ventilation power—from a gentle, barely perceptible hum for simmering delicate sauces to a powerful, robust extraction for high-heat searing, wok cooking, or deep-frying.3 Moreover, integrated, often dimmable and energy-efficient LED lighting is a standard inclusion, brightly illuminating the cooking surface, which not only enhances safety and visibility but also elevates culinary precision and the exquisite presentation of prepared dishes.4



Key Considerations for Your Chimney Glass Hood

When embarking on the process of integrating a chimney glass hood into your kitchen's overall design scheme, several critical factors demand meticulous attention.

Ventilation Power (CFM)

Firstly, ventilation power, quantitatively expressed in cubic feet per minute (CFM), is paramount. The optimal CFM rating is contingent upon various elements, including the total volume of your kitchen space, the BTU output of your cooktop or range, and your typical cooking habits.5 For serious home chefs or larger kitchen areas, a higher CFM rating will be absolutely essential for effective air purification and odor elimination.

Ducted vs. Ductless Ventilation

Secondly, the type of ventilation—whether ducted or ductless—is a pivotal decision that impacts both performance and installation flexibility. Ducted chimney glass hoods offer superior performance by expelling contaminated air directly outside your home, thereby preventing the recirculation of odors, moisture, and grease particles.6 This typically involves running rigid ductwork vertically through the chimney section, and then either through the ceiling or directly out a wall. In contrast, ductless chimney glass hoods utilize activated charcoal filters to purify and recirculate the air back into the kitchen.7 While offering greater flexibility in terms of installation (as they do not necessitate an external vent), ductless models require consistent and timely filter replacement to maintain their filtration efficiency.8



Design and Installation for Maximum Impact

The design and installation of a chimney glass hood are equally crucial considerations that underscore its premium and architectural nature. These hoods are designed to be prominently displayed, with the chimney component extending vertically to the ceiling or a soffit, and the glass canopy forming the elegant extraction area above the cooking surface. They are available in an array of visually appealing configurations, from sleek, minimalist flat glass panels to elegantly curved designs, often with a complementary stainless steel or other metallic chimney section.9 This combination creates a striking visual statement that becomes a focal point on the wall.

Wall-mounted chimney glass hoods are ideal for ranges positioned against a wall, instantly becoming a captivating, yet artfully integrated, visual masterpiece that commands attention. While the traditional chimney style is wall-mounted, some island hood designs also incorporate a chimney-like structure with glass elements. Given the inherent weight of glass and metal, and the need for secure wall and ceiling integration with the ventilation system, professional installation is highly recommended to ensure proper mounting, secure electrical connections, and optimally efficient venting. Correct placement and height above the cooktop are also vital for both aesthetic balance and optimal performance.



Maintenance: Preserving the Pristine Look

Maintenance, though sometimes overlooked in the excitement of new appliance acquisition, is a vital aspect of owning a chimney glass hood. While the smooth glass surfaces are relatively easy to wipe down with a soft, lint-free cloth and a non-abrasive glass cleaner, the metal grease filters necessitate regular cleaning to prevent the accumulation of grease, which can severely impair performance and, in extreme cases, pose a fire hazard. Many premium chimney glass hoods feature dishwasher-safe filters, significantly simplifying this routine chore.10 However, the transparent or translucent nature of glass means that smudges, fingerprints, and dust are more readily visible, thereby necessitating more frequent and meticulous cleaning to preserve its pristine and unblemished appearance.
